I wasn't really sure where this should go, so I figured CSS is probably the
place (since it's pretty easy to impliment with stylesheets).
I think that bold text within links should be treated the same as the rest of
the link for formatting purposes. For example, if a link is blue and will turn
red when clicked, bold text should also turn red.
In all browsers I've really noticed this in, none support this, but with the
link inside the bold, it works.
(Though since <b> is deprecated, it might not make sense to consider this...?)
